* 仕様

[FIG(short list)[
- [[Web Components]]
-- [[Shadow DOM]]
-- [[Custom Elements]]
- [[Service Worker]]
- [[CSS Houdini]]
- [[Fetch Standard]]
- [[Streams Standard]]
- [[Web Animations]]
]FIG]

[26] [[ES5]]/[[ES6]] と[[プラットフォームオブジェクト]]

[27] [[Layered APIs]]

* Extensible Web 以前の "explain" の例

[7] [[Extensible Web]] が提唱される以前も、 "explain" とは言っていませんでしたが、
同様の試みが幾度も企てられ、いくつかは成功し、いくつかは失敗しています。

[8] 成功した例:
[FIG(list)[
- [9] [[HTML]] の[[表現]]的機能は最終的に [[CSS]] で (おおむね) "explain" されることとなりました。
[[HTML Standard]] の[[レンダリング]]の項はその集大成といえます。
]FIG]

[10] 失敗した例:
[FIG(list)[
- [11] [[HTML]] を [[SGML]] により "explain" しようとした試みは失敗しました。
- [12] [[XHTML2 WG]] は [[XHTML]] の[[リンク]]を [[HLink]] により "explain" しようと試みましたが、
[[TAG]] その他の反対で潰えました。
- [[Web Controls 1.0]]
- [14] [[Backplane]]
- [15] [[XForms Transitional]]
- [13] [[XBL2]] は[[フォーム制御子]]などの特殊な[[要素]]を[[束縛]]によって "explain"
しようと試みましたが、実装されるに至りませんでした。 (その試みは [[Web Components]]
により継続されています。)
]FIG]

[16] 単純なものを複雑なもので "explain" しようとしたり (本末転倒ですね...)、
広く支持された技術を広く支持されていない技術で "explain" しようとしても、
失敗に終わるようです。

* 歴史

[1] [CITE[IRC logs: freenode / #whatwg / 20140219]]
( ([TIME[2014-02-20 21:02:47 +09:00]] 版))
<http://krijnhoetmer.nl/irc-logs/whatwg/20140219>

[2] [CITE@en[Goals for Shadow DOM review]]
( ([[Domenic Denicola]] 著, [TIME[2014-02-21 03:52:33 +09:00]] 版))
<http://lists.w3.org/Archives/Public/www-tag/2014Feb/0061.html>

[3] [CITE[IRC logs: freenode / #whatwg / 20140310]]
( ([TIME[2014-03-11 19:42:32 +09:00]] 版))
<http://krijnhoetmer.nl/irc-logs/whatwg/20140310#l-404>

[4] [CITE[IRC logs: freenode / #whatwg / 20140724]]
( ([TIME[2014-07-25 09:37:20 +09:00]] 版))
<http://krijnhoetmer.nl/irc-logs/whatwg/20140724#l-90>

[5] [CITE@en[''''''[''''''Custom'''''']'''''' Custom elements and ARIA]]
( ([[Domenic Denicola]] 著, [TIME[2014-08-28 08:42:51 +09:00]] 版))
<http://lists.w3.org/Archives/Public/public-webapps/2014JulSep/0355.html>

[6] [CITE@en[Re: Fallout of non-encapsulated shadow trees]]
( ([[Maciej Stachowiak]] 著, [TIME[2014-07-01 11:24:52 +09:00]] 版))
<http://lists.w3.org/Archives/Public/public-webapps/2014JulSep/0005.html>

[17] [CITE[IRC logs: freenode / #whatwg / 20140911]]
( ([TIME[2014-09-12 13:29:53 +09:00]] 版))
<http://krijnhoetmer.nl/irc-logs/whatwg/20140911>

[18] [CITE[ES6 Loader proposed changes]]
( ([TIME[2014-09-13 00:46:56 +09:00]] 版))
<http://esdiscuss.org/topic/es6-loader-proposed-changes>

[19] [CITE[Web platform and JavaScript — Anne’s Blog]]
( ([TIME[2015-01-14 10:26:08 +09:00]] 版))
<https://annevankesteren.nl/2015/01/javascript-web-platform>

[20] [CITE@en[extensible-web-report-card/index.md at gh-pages · w3ctag/extensible-web-report-card]]
([TIME[2015-04-02 02:10:43 +09:00]] 版)
<https://github.com/w3ctag/extensible-web-report-card/blob/gh-pages/index.md>

[21] [CITE@en[Re: Mozilla and the Shadow DOM]]
([[Anne van Kesteren]] 著, [TIME[2015-04-13 18:50:14 +09:00]] 版)
<https://lists.w3.org/Archives/Public/public-webapps/2015AprJun/0087.html>

[22] [CITE@en[Re: ''''''[''''''css-display'''''']'''''' Explaining <br>]]
([[Tab Atkins Jr.]] 著, [TIME[2016-03-25 03:32:55 +09:00]] 版)
<https://lists.w3.org/Archives/Public/www-style/2016Mar/0367.html>

[23] [CITE@en[UA style for <br> and <wbr> · Issue #2291 · whatwg/html]]
([TIME[2017-02-08 00:41:00 +09:00]])
<https://github.com/whatwg/html/issues/2291>

[24] [CITE@en[25865 – Consider defining Public Suffix]]
([TIME[2017-02-22 11:44:25 +09:00]])
<https://www.w3.org/Bugs/Public/show_bug.cgi?id=25865>

[25] [CITE@en[Solve mobile performance]]
([[domenic]]著, [TIME[2017-04-01 11:19:25 +09:00]])
<https://github.com/whatwg/html/commit/d5f415efc7216aa5f527f4d94262aef2fffed8f6>

[28] [CITE@en[Introducing new HTML elements that are polyfillable · Issue #4696 · whatwg/html]]
([TIME[2020-07-20 11:53:18 +09:00]])
<https://github.com/whatwg/html/issues/4696>